VTS is the only AI-driven technology platform transforming how the commercial real estate industry operates. We are hiring a Marketing Engineer who has two mandates: 1) to build the AI systems and workflows that power our full revenue engine and 2) to create and run demand programs off that foundation create and drive pipeline.
The ideal candidate has the experience of a marketer, the build skills of an engineer, and a deep understanding of how modern B2B sales actually works. You will own and orchestrate the systems and touchpoints that move buyers from first awareness to closed and expanded. You are just as comfortable writing a sequence or developing a persona as you are architecting an agent workflow or wiring up a data pipeline. You know which programs are worth building and which are not, and you do not need someone to tell you what to build next.
You will report to the VP of Marketing but will work across Marketing, Sales, Customer Success, and Revenue Operations, owning the roadmap of what gets built and driving it forward.
This is an individual contributor role with high agency. You will be in the work every day, building, shipping, testing, and iterating. You’ll dive deep into areas like outbound sequencing, content production, competitive intelligence and rebuild them from scratch to be AI-native.
** Please note that this opportunity is located in New York, NY, and requires this hire to work from our office four days a week. **

VTS is the only AI-driven technology platform enabling intelligent real estate by unifying industry professionals, investors, and their customers at scale. In 2013, VTS revolutionized commercial real estate leasing operations with what is now VTS Lease. Today, VTS AI is the largest first-party insights and collaboration engine in the industry, transforming how strategic decisions are made and executed by the real estate industry globally.
With the VTS Platform, consisting of VTS Lease, VTS Market, VTS Activate, and VTS Data, every stakeholder in real estate is given real-time market information and workflow tools to do their job with unparalleled speed and intelligence. VTS is the global leader, with more than 60% of Class A office space in the U.S., and 13 billion square feet of office, residential, retail, and industrial space is managed through the platform worldwide. VTS is utilized by over 45,000 professionals and over 1.2 million total users each day, including industry-leading customers such as Blackstone, Brookfield Properties, LaSalle Investment Management, Hines, BXP, Oxford Properties, JLL, and CBRE.
VTS maintains offices in New York City, London, Toronto, Chicago.

Pay Transparency
At VTS, we pride ourselves on articulating a clear and transparent philosophy around equitable, impartial compensation that will allow us to recruit and retain an exceptional team. The base salary is market-driven at the time of offer and is based on tier 1 market data. The salary for this role will range between $130,000 and $170,000 and is determined by several factors, including your skills, prior relevant experience, quality of interviews, leveling, and geography.
